Since you are in flower mode .... it is a potassium deficiency... typical symptoms.

I don’t know which Nutes you are using , but you should be on a bloom mix.
Leaves are a bit pale too ( nitro ) so you can do a couple of things.

1. Mix up a 50/50 mix of veg AND bloom nute for a feed ....

2. Or top soil with new bagged soil then water in ..... it will act like a tea / soil drench.

3. Or Mix up a slightly stronger bloom nute feed then feed.


Ph everything prior to application....

6.3 to 6.5 for soil
5.5 to 6.0 for coco / Hempy / hydro

If ph is low will this cause nite lock out. Will adding a stronger bloom mix fix the problem? I’ve read adding bananas peel to the soil and making a brew with the peel will also help. What do you think?
 
Keep things simple .... forget throwing scraps or guessing .

PH everything... this way you can elimate the water / feed as a problem.
The range for maximum absorption falls in particular ranges , so making sure that is controlled will eliminate most issues.

Be aware salt buildup will throw shit off , especially when using synthetic Nutes. And may need a water only watering to break it up. Enough to get some runoff will usually do the trick.

Noticed how I AVOIDED saying flush. It opens a big can of worms among growers. That method alone can cause even more issues as you are STRIPPING the medium far more than needed.

Overfeed is why that ( flush ) may be needed and “ that “ was caused by grower error , not the plant.

So if you don’t throw the kitchen sink at a plant , then you can correct.
